Å vite hvordan å lage en kul Grid grensesnitt kontroll kan gjøre programmet mer attraktivt og mer brukervennlig. Du kan bruke Visual Basic. NET til å opprette et prosjekt med en Data Grid Vis kontroll og endre utseendet. VB.NET er et objektorientert programmeringsspråk som brukes til å lage kraftige og dynamiske Windows-programmer . En Grid kontroll brukes ofte til å vise data i tabellform format som ligner på en database tabell . Du trenger
Microsoft Visual Basic Express
Vis flere instruksjoner
en
Åpne Microsoft Visual Basic Express, velg "New Project " på ruten til venstre på skjermen, og klikk deretter på "Windows Forms Application ". Klikk "OK".
2
Dobbeltklikk på " Button" på Toolbox -ruten for å legge til en ny knapp kontroll. Dobbeltklikk på " DataGridView " for å legge til et nytt rutenett kontroll . Høyreklikk Data Grid Vis kontroll og velg " Properties". Type " DG1 " ved siden av "Name ".
3
Dobbeltklikk på " Button1 " for å åpne Form1.vb modulen. Skriv inn følgende under " button1_click " for å erklære antall kolonner : en
dg1.ColumnCount = 2
4
Skriv inn følgende for å definere de to første kolonnene og sette noen egenskaper til " False : . " . . .
p Med DG1
RowHeadersVisible = False
Søyler ( 0 ) Name =" første kolonnen "
Søyler ( 1 ) . Name = "Andre Column"
. SelectionMode = DataGridViewSelectionMode.FullRowSelect
. MultiSelect = False
. Dock = DockStyle.Fill
End With
5
Skriv inn følgende for å legge til tre rader med data til data Grid visningskontroll :
Dim R0 As String ( ) = { " 12 " , " ipad "}
Dim r1 As String ( ) = { "24" , "mus "}
Dim r2 As String ( ) = { " 116 ", " Windows Phone 7 "}
p Med Me.dg1.Rows
. Legg til ( r0 )
. Legg til ( r1)
. Legg til ( r2)
End With
6
Skriv inn følgende for å formatere data rutenett Vis kontroller med kule farger , fonter og skriftstørrelser : . .
p Med Me.dg1.Rows
Element ( 1 ) Cells ( 1 ) . Style.BackColor = Color.Green
. Element ( 1) . Cells ( 1) . Style.Font = Ny Font ( " BlippoBlackEF " , 10 )
. vare ( . . 1) Cells ( 1 ) Style.ForeColor = Color.White
End With
Skriv inn følgende fryse kolonne en:
Me.dg1.Columns ( 1 ) Frozen = sant
7
Skriv inn følgende for å sortere den første kolonnen i stigende rekkefølge : .
Me.dg1.Sort ( Me.dg1.Columns ( 0 ) , System. ComponentModel.ListSortDirection.Ascending )
Klikk på " Debug "-menyen og velg "Start Debugging . " Klikk " Button1 . "